This cache is located in Roseland Park Cemetery, in Berkley, MI. Roseland Park was founded in 1906 and consists of 129 acres with an abundance of trees and shrubs. Wildlife on the property includes deer, fox, and squirrels. One of its two chapel mausoleums is a historic chapel mausoleum that was designed by noted Detroit Architect Louis Kamper. The cemetery also has five garden mausoleums and a crematory.
